MOSS CLEANING GLENROTHES
Moss, a captivating plant without blooms, thrives in all sorts of different settings in nature. It surpasses its role as a mere green blanket, advancing its reach across various surfaces by means of a labyrinthine array of minute stems, ensuring steadfast anchorage. Moss reproduction is a world away from normal flowering plants. Moss spreads by way of spores, microscopic particles that quickly establish themselves wherever they settle. While moss may at first appear benign, it poses a particular threat to roofs constructed from slate, cement and clay tiles. The unrelenting grip of moss slowly wears away the weatherproof layer that protects your tiles, leaving behind a pitted surface marred by small pockmarks. Crucial to your home's protection, the roof's structural integrity is under threat. Unchecked, these pits can morph into a web of cracks and splits, leaving your roof vulnerable. Your Glenrothes home, if left in this condition, could become susceptible to the elements, increasing the risk of water leaks.
SOFT WASHING GLENROTHES
Moss is frequently removed from your roof by professional cleaning services in Glenrothes, using hand methods. This technique is soft on the roof and permits the waste materials to be collected effortlessly while the cleaning is in progress. Once the moss has been removed, a specialised solution is used to clean the rest of the roof's surfaces. Once dry, a treatment is applied to remove any remaining moss spores from the tiles. This treatment with a biocide also addresses lichens and algae, which typically flourish in damp and shaded areas. This complete method is generally called 'soft washing' in the trade, but it can also signify cleaning the roof without first scraping away any moss or other debris.
You might notice a re-growth of moss in just a few months, were you to leave a roof without applying this biocide treatment. If it is used, your roof tiles should remain free from moss growth for about 3 to 4 years, and to keep it in the best condition possible, a roof cleaning specialist in Glenrothes will recommend retreating every twenty four to thirty six months.
To lower the risk of any blockages of your guttering in the future and to permit any rainwater to freely flow into your downpipes, a reputable roof cleaning company in Glenrothes will also clear your guttering of any debris once they've completed the roof cleaning process.
THE USE OF PRESSURE WASHING TO CLEAN YOUR ROOF IN GLENROTHES
If your property in Glenrothes is older or your roof or tiles have been damaged in any way, a professional roof cleaning company will normally advise against the use of jet washing. This may seem surprising to you, but water under pressure can easily penetrate the tiles, damage the waterproof membrane and allow water to enter your dwelling, which may cause unwelcome damage to the interior of your house. Whilst power washing your roof may be a quick method of finding out whether your roof is waterproof, it is not recommended that you attempt this without speaking with an expert first.
The high-pressure water from a jet washer can also cause damage to soffits, gutters, pointing, flashing and fascias on your roof structure. At a minimum, you could compromise the watertight finish on your tiles and reduce their natural lifespan by using a standard power washer on the roof of your property.
With regards to pressure washing a roof it's not all gloom and doom though, given that there are situations when it is appropriate to do this. After a survey of your roof and the amount of cleaning required, a roof cleaning specialist in Glenrothes will settle on the most effective strategy. If it is found that your roof tiles can stand up to being pressure washed, they might well decide that this is in fact the most viable and cheapest alternative.
The pressure washers used by an established roof cleaning business in Glenrothes have got adjustable pressures for water flow. That being the case, no harm will come to your tiles during the cleaning procedure. To keep your roof in tip-top shape for a few more years, as with hand cleaning, there'll be a separate treatment of biocide solution to prevent further growth of moss and algae.
If any sort of pressure wash service is offered to you by your local roof cleaning firm in Glenrothes, you must ask to see references from former clients, and make sure that they've got adequate insurance coverage. We should also point out that thatched roofs should never be subjected to pressure washing. If a thatched-roof cleaning company in Glenrothes offers you such a service you should certainly decline their offer.
STEAM CLEANING YOUR ROOF IN GLENROTHES
Steam cleaning is the "greenest" option that a roof cleaning company can offer you. The procedure doesn't involve the use of harsh cleaning products or unpleasant chemicals, and the intense heat of the steam quickly eliminates any moss, lichens and algae that are growing on your roof tiles. Promising inroads have been made into ground breaking biocides which are eco-friendly and sustainable and cause no harm to the environment. One such provider is Bioxide, which is a "green" anti-fungal solution that is suitable for use after steam cleaning, which is non-toxic, environmentally safe and is suitable for use on any kind of roof surface.
When steam cleaning your roof, the pressure employed is far lower than that which is used by a standard pressure washing device. Consequently, damage to your roof is far less likely. Of course, as with all things there's a negative aspect, and that is the fact that it is the priciest option when it comes to cleaning your roof in Glenrothes.
SAFETY AND PROFESSIONALISM FIRST
Whichever of these solutions you use, one of the first things which will need to be done is laying out protective sheeting around your property to catch any falling moss, leaves and associated muck that is generated by the roof cleaning procedure. To prevent the possible blockage of your downspouts by loosened debris, these must also be covered over, and scaffolding put up, if this is required.
Whomever you employ to complete your roof cleaning work should follow all the Health & Safety standards with regards to the safe use of chemicals, work at height best practice, the correct use of protective clothing and not damaging the environment. There are trade bodies within the industry, including the Roof Cleaning Institute, EduPro UK and the "BWCA" (British Window Cleaning Academy), which offer certification and training, and also hold details of professional and certified roof cleaning services.

Roof Cleaning Equipment
Roof cleaning equipment is essential for maintaining your roof's condition. The most basic tools, a broom or leaf blower, are ideal for clearing away loose debris like leaves, twigs, and dirt. These simple tools make the initial step of roof cleaning easy and effective.
A pressure washer is often utilised for tougher jobs. Nonetheless, it is crucial to use a low-pressure setting to prevent any potential damage to the roof tiles or shingles. This tool can effectively remove built-up moss, algae, and grime, thereby restoring your roof's fresh and clean appearance.A hose with a spray nozzle can be a great substitute for a pressure washer. While it may not be as powerful, it can still effectively remove dirt, algae, and moss when used with suitable cleaning products. The adjustable spray settings enable you to control the pressure more precisely, making it safer for cleaning roofs.
Specialised roof cleaning solutions or detergents are also commonly used. These products help break down and remove moss, algae, and stubborn stains without harming the roof. Applying these with a sprayer, followed by scrubbing with a soft brush, ensures a thorough clean without causing any damage to the roof.
Using safety equipment is vital during roof cleaning. Key items such as a sturdy ladder, non-slip shoes, and a safety harness are essential, especially on steep or high roofs. For more challenging or larger jobs, it is generally best to engage professionals, who have the necessary tools and experience to ensure the task is completed safely and effectively. Roof Cleaning Tips
To maintain your home's overall appearance and prevent long-term damage, regular roof cleaning is essential. Debris, moss, and algae can accumulate on the roof over time, not only affecting its appearance but also potentially causing problems. Regular roof cleaning can help prevent costly repairs and extend the lifespan of your roof.
To clean your roof easily, use a broom or leaf blower to remove loose debris, such as leaves and twigs. It's crucial to avoid using metal tools, as they can damage the tiles. Begin at the top and work down to avoid pushing debris under the roof tiles.

Algae and moss can easily be removed using a specialist roof cleaner or a mixture of bleach and waater. Apply the solution with a sprayer and let it sit for twenty to thirty minutes before scrubbing gently with a soft brush. Make sure that you rinse the roof thoroughly with clean water to remove any remaining residue.
Pressure washing can be an effective way to clean your roof, but it should be used with caution. High pressure can damage roof tiles or force water underneath them, leading to leaks. If you're unsure, hiring a professional to handle the cleaning safely is advisable.
Finally, always take safety precautions when cleaning your roof. Use a sturdy ladder, wear non-slip shoes, and consider using a harness if you're working on a steep roof. If the job feels too risky, it's best to leave it to professionals who have the right equipment and experience.
Regularly inspecting your roof is crucial to ensuring it remains in good condition. Look for any signs of damage, such as cracked or missing tiles, as well as any moss or algae growth. Spotting these problems early can help you avoid expensive repairs, and routine cleaning prevents additional damage.
Along with cleaning the roof itself, remember to clear your gutters. Clogged gutters can result in water pooling on the roof, potentially causing leaks or damaging the roof structure. Cleaning your gutters simultaneously with your roof will ensure proper drainage and help keep your home in the best possible condition.
Asbestos Roof Cleaning
At one time commonly used in construction materials due to its fireproofing attributes, asbestos is a naturally sourced mineral. However, recent discoveries reveal the substantial health risks that are associated with inhaling asbestos. Asbestosis, lung cancer and mesothelioma are just some of the severe health issues linked to inhaling asbestos fibres.
The presence of an asbestos roof on your property calls for a focus on safe management. Do-it-yourself asbestos roof cleaning is both highly dangerous and strongly discouraged. Inhaling asbestos fibres, released when these materials are disturbed by jet washing or other methods, poses a serious health hazard.

For those with asbestos roofs, fear not - safer options are available:
- Leave it Undisturbed: Regular monitoring is paramount for any asbestos roof, but especially for those that are intact and causing no problems. In these instances, often the safest strategy is to leave it alone.
- Softwashing: Biocide treatment, applied at low pressure, deals with moss, algae and other organic invaders on the roof with this method. Keeping asbestos fibres intact is crucial, and this method excels at minimising that risk. Safety first! When softwashing an asbestos roof, always hire a qualified specialist with the required equipment and training to tackle the job safely.
- Encapsulation: This method involves coating the offending roof with a sealant that binds the fibres together, preventing them from becoming airborne. While offering a long-term solution, this process necessitates professional application and regular maintenance for an asbestos roof.
- Asbestos Roof Replacement: Thinking about big renovations or facing serious roof damage? Replacing the asbestos roof entirely could be the best course of action. Performing asbestos roof replacement is a complicated task best left to certified asbestos removal contractors.
- Control Vegetation: An asbestos roof's deterioration could accelerate as algae, moss, lichen, and other organic intruders trap moisture. Employing methods that minimise the risk of disturbing asbestos fibres, a skilled specialist can remove this growth safely.
By putting safety first and foremost and adhering to best practices can minimise the associated risks of exposure to asbestos, despite the particular difficulties presented by asbestos roofs in relation to maintenance and cleaning. Potential risks lurk around every corner when addressing asbestos roofs. Whether it's routine cleaning or maintenance, always take a cautious approach. By complying with safety guidelines and seeking professional assistance when needed, householders can guarantee the safe management of asbestos roofs while safeguarding their health and well-being..... Solar Panel Cleaning
It is essential to have your solar panels cleaned by a roof cleaning service to maintain system efficiency. Dust, dirt and bird mess can build up on the panels, blocking sunlight and reducing their effectiveness. To get the most from your investment, regular cleaning helps your solar panels receive the maximum amount of sunlight. This process dramatically improves the performance of your solar energy system.

Professional solar panel cleaning is relatively straightforward and uses specialised techniques and tools. Operatives use soft brushes or sponges with soapy water to lightly scrub the surface, avoiding abrasive materials or high-pressure water that could harm the panels. To prevent thermal shock, they typically perform cleaning late in the evening or early in the morning when the panels are cool.
Improving the efficiency and extending the longevity of your solar panels can be accomplished through regular professional maintenance like cleaning. It's advisable to schedule cleaning at least twice annually, or more often if you are in an area that is dusty. Clean solar panels contribute to a greener world by maximising energy savings and ensuring optimal performance. Brick and Render Cleaning
Cleaning brick and render is crucial for maintaining a fresh and well-kept appearance for your home's exterior. Over time, brickwork and render can accumulate moss, grime, algae, and dirt, resulting in a dull and neglected look for your property. Regular cleaning not only enhances its appearance but also helps prevent long-term damage from moisture or organic growth.

To clean lightly soiled brickwork and render, a soft brush and soapy water are effective. For tougher moss or dirt, applying specialised cleaning solutions can help break down the grime. It's important to steer clear of high-pressure washers on render, as they can damage the surface and lead to cracking.
In certain cases, a low-pressure steam cleaner may be the ideal solution, especially for sensitive surfaces such as render. This method is both gentle and effective at removing dirt, moss, and algae without causing damage. Steam cleaning also sanitises the area, leaving it clean and fresh.
For cleaning tasks that are larger or more complex, enlisting the help of professionals with the right tools and knowledge is a wise choice. They can effectively and safely tackle tough stains, restoring your brick or render's appearance without risking damage. Bird Deterrents
To ensure your roof remain clean and bird mess-free, installing bird deterrents can be extremely effective. Birds often perch and nest on roofs, leading to droppings that can stain surfaces and block gutters. By setting up deterrents like spikes, reflective objects or nets, you can prevent birds from landing and causing a mess.

One of the most popular choices of deterrent are bird spikes - largely because they're easy to install and humane. By creating a jagged surface, these spikes make it impossible for birds to land, leading them to choose a better spot. Another solution is netting, which is particularly effective for bigger areas. It serves as a barrier, preventing birds from getting onto certain sections of the roof.
Reflective objects, such as shiny tape or discs, can also be reasonably effective. The reflection and movement are seen as a threat or predator and typically scares the birds away. Not only does installing these deterrents keep your roof cleaner, but it also reduces the necessity for regular maintenance and costly repairs due to bird damage.
Property owners, in general, should not try this type of work, so using a professional for installing bird deterrents is crucial for both safety and effectiveness. To prevent accidents and ensure durability, professionals use the right equipment and have the experience required to successfully install deterrents. Gutter Cleaning Glenrothes
The similar kind of issues that affect your roof may also have an impact on your gutter system, so it is suggested that you have somebody check that over too. The gutters on your property are crucial, and their significance cannot be overstated. Gutters have the primary objective of guiding rain water off your roof and into the drains via down pipes. Consequently, masonry, roof components, windows and woodwork will not be subjected to water damage, and the chances of dampness will be reduced.

If gutter system isn't cleaned on a regular basis it can soon get blocked with grass, fallen leaves, shattered roof tiles, weeds and moss. If weeds, grass or moss have started to take root in your rain gutters, they are possibly already blocked and will need to be cleaned fairly promptly. If you find yourself in a situation such as this, it's time to bring someone in to professionally clean out your gutter system.
If you have the right tools and equipment you could try to do this by yourself, although this is not really wise. If your dwelling in Glenrothes is anything but a bungalow, you will need an extension ladder to clean your guttering system, or maybe even a moveable scaffold in some circumstances. Understandably, not many folks in Glenrothes particularly like working up ladders, what with the risk of injury and the fear of heights.
If you want your gutter cleaning to be done perfectly, then a professional will have the know-how, equipment and skills to accomplish this. A reputable gutter cleaning contractor should also discover any structural problems whilst doing the work.
